Ryder Technician Christopher Barnett is Named TMCSuperTech 2012 Grand Champion

Ryder Technician Wins Top Spot in National Technical Skills Competition Held by the American Trucking Associations' Technology & Maintenance Council

MIAMI--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Ryder System, Inc. (NYS: R) , a leader in transportation and supply chain management solutions, today announced Senior Technician Christopher Barnett was named TMCSuperTech Grand Champion at the eighth annual National Technician Skills Competition held by the American Trucking Associations' Technology & Maintenance Council (TMC). The TMCSuperTech 2012 competition, which gathered 130 technicians from across the country, consisted of a day-long test with 17 hands-on skills stations to test an array of general truck maintenance and troubleshooting skills, as well as electronic diagnostics applications, and safety and environmental practices. Mr. Barnett's consistently high scores in each test event placed him in the first place for the overall competition score.


Mr. Barnett, who is based out of Ryder's Hebron, Ky., service facility, was selected along with nine other teammates from Ryder to represent the company at TMCSuperTech. Ryder selects its TMCSuperTech team from its technician population of more than 4,000 diesel technicians through Ryder's own National Top Technician Competition, an internal competition that consists of three increasingly demanding rounds of challenging written and hands-on tests. This year, nine team members were chosen from their performance in past Ryder Top Technician Competitions and one team member was selected based on his performance on 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) Testing. Ryder recognized and rewarded its National Top Technician winner with a brand new GMC Denali pick-up truck, a trophy, and cash award, and it its second, third, and runner-up winners with various prizes. Mr. Barnett also placed among the top three winners of Ryder's 2012 National Top Technician Competition.

"For several years now, Christopher has ranked among our top winners in Ryder's Top Technician Competition and TMCSuperTech. We are very proud but not at all surprised by his win," said Jeanette McCarty, Ryder's Vice President of Maintenance Operations and Engineering. "Heavy duty engine platforms are constantly changing, and our technicians are faced with the challenge of staying abreast with new technologies and practices. We encourage them to learn these new technologies by providing ongoing training and a number of our own recognition programs, and by encouraging participation in these industry events, which help to elevate standards for everyone."

In addition to winning the top spot, three other Ryder technicians also ranked among the top ten winners in the overall competition at TMCSuperTech: Robert Gonzalez, based in Tampa, Fla., who won fifth place; Michael Bogard, based in Neenah, Wis., who won seventh place; and Timothy Peters, based in Hickory, N.C., who won eighth place. Ryder technicians also won four station events: David Berdovich, based in Harvey, Ill. (for tires and wheels, and for engines); Michael Bogard (for starting and charging); and Robert Gonzalez (for steering and suspension).

TMC is America's premier technical society for truck equipment technology and maintenance professionals. TMC features a diverse membership of equipment managers, service-dealers, owner-operators, industry suppliers and manufacturers, educators, academia and others that support the trucking industry. TMC member fleets represent the broad range of industry vocations, including truckload, less-than-truckload, municipal, private, on/off-highway, construction and other operations. Find out more about TMC online at http://tmc.trucking.org.

American Trucking Associations is the largest national trade association for the trucking industry. Through a federation of 50 affiliated state trucking associations and industry-related conferences and councils, ATA is the voice of the industry America depends on most to move our nation's freight.
